To celebrate the release of The Lincoln Lawyer, The Nerds of Color had the opportunity to interview Manuel Garcia-Rulfo, Becki Newton, Jazz Raycole, and Angus Sampson. The series comes from creator David E. Kelley and is based on The Brass Verdict, which is the second book in The Lincoln Lawyer series by Michael Connelly.

The Lincoln Lawyer is the story of Mickey Haller (Manuel Garcia-Rulfo), an iconoclastic idealist, who runs his law practice out of the back of his Lincoln, as he takes on cases big and small across the expansive city of Los Angeles.

LARA SOLANKI/NETFLIX

Manuel Garcia-Rulfo can be recognized from The Magnificent Seven, Murder on the Orient Express, Goliath, Sweet Girl, 6 Underground, and more.

Becki Newton is known for Ugly Betty, Love Bites, How I Met Your Mother, The Goodwin Games, Weird Loners, and Tell Me a Story.

Jazz Raycole can be seen in The Soul Man, Everybody Hates Chris, My Wife and Kids, as well as Council of Dads.

Angus Sampson’s notable credits include Summer Coda, the Insidious films, Mad Max: Fury Road, Fargo, Nightflyers, and Our Flag Means Death.
